Transaction 28900026d489c17c6e9ae8fe0569542f9cba11bf93a785548b25881fd08b0144
1 Input
1 Output
-
28900026d489c17c6e9ae8fe0569542f9cba11bf93a785548b25881fd08b0144:0
- value
- 151345
- script pubkey
- OP_0 OP_PUSHBYTES_20 74083c3a1bfcc297e305e03d704ba790ed6254d5
- address
- bc1qwsyrcwsmlnpf0cc9uq7hqja8jrkky4x480c7ws